Over the last 17 years Operation Turkey has remained a 100% volunteer organization without a single paid employee. We are more than 13,000 nationwide volunteers strong working together to ensure everyone receives a warm, delicious meal on Thanksgiving Day. The goal in the greater Houston area is to feed 8,000 people who need a great meal and warm fellowship. Turkey Tailgate – First we smoke and grill the BIRDS! Wednesday November 24th, 7 am - till we are finished (usually around 6 pm.) Held at 4 different locations:
Elks Lodge #2628, 1050 Katy Fort Bend Rd, Katy, TX 77493
American Legion, Post 521, 2221 Preston Ave, Pasadena, TX 77503
American Legion, Post 654, 3105 Campbell Rd, Houston, TX 77080
St. Paul’s United Methodist Church, 5501 Main St, Houston, TX 77004
*Not for small children due to cooking equipment.
Operation Turkey – Next, we deliver the BIRDS! Thursday November 25th, 7 am – approximately 2 pm). This occurs at two different locations (VFW and American Legion Halls) where we will plate and stage the food along with the delivery teams.
